Insurance and Buying a Car at a Dealership

Let’s face it – shopping at a dealership for a new or used vehicle can be stressful but there’s more exciting or relieving than when the process is finally complete and you receive the keys to your new vehicle. When shopping for a new or used vehicle, not only do you need to have financing in advance of being able to sign on the dotted line but also you will need to show the car dealership proof of insurance. 

Keep in mind that since you’ll need to have proof of insurance on the day you take delivery of the vehicle if you are shopping on a weekend, then it may not be a bad idea to call your insurance company or agent in advance of the purchase. This way, you’ll be guaranteed of having everything done in advance – just in case there are any issues. Additionally, just because you add insurance for a new vehicle unto your policy does not mean that you have to start paying for it at the same time. Most major insurance companies will allow you to select a date in advance that you want the coverage to begin on so you only have to pay for it when you take ownership of the vehicle. 

Additionally, depending on whether you pay cash, finance, or lease your vehicle you may be required to have different types of insurance coverage. For example, buying cash means that you only have to carry the minimum insurance coverage requirements in your state whereas with a financed vehicle you will need to have collision, comprehensive, and liability coverage on your policy.

Why you Need to Get Auto Insurance in Colorado

For a lot of people in the Denver, CO area, owning a car is a necessity. If you do own a car in this area, it is important that you consider all of your insurance needs. There are several reasons why you will need to have a quality auto insurance policy when you have a car in the Denver area. 

Required by State Laws

One reason why you will need to get auto insurance in this area is because it is required by state law. Similar to other states, Colorado requires that all drivers on public roads carry liability auto insurance at all times. This form of auto insurance will ensure that you are able to pay for damages that you cause during an accident. If you do not have this insurance, you could face a variety of penalties if you are caught without it. 

Provides Protection for Car

While the liability auto insurance is all that is required by law, you also will want to get insurance to protect your car. If you have a car that you depend on and want to be able to replace or repair without coming too far out of pocket, getting auto insurance is a necessity. In these situations, you will want to get a full comprehensive and collision policy that will give you coverage for a wide range of risks and situations.

Why do I need to carry collision and comprehensive insurance

Denver, CO is a challenging city to drive in, there is no other way to describe it. With about 20 cities that make up the Denver metro area, you will have a lot of company anytime you are on the road which is a shame since the views of the mountains are quite spectacular. When it comes to why I need to carry collision and comprehensive insurance AFI Insurance is here to help you by answering any question you may have about your current coverage or coverage you are considering.

The most obvious answer to the question of do I need to carry collision and comprehensive insurance is yes if you have a loan on your vehicle or are leasing a vehicle. The DMV in Colorado only requires that you carry liability insurance to protect other drivers from you but they do not require that you protect your own vehicle. 

Collision insurance covers the repair and replacement of your vehicle damaged in an accident with another vehicle where you are at fault. If you are driving an old car with little value, then you probably don’t need to carry collision coverage. If however, repairing or replacing your vehicle would be a financial hardship for you, having collision coverage may be worthwhile. 

Comprehensive coverage is for damage that is caused by something other than a collision with another vehicle. Glass coverage is usually part of your comprehensive insurance and one of the main coverages is theft. If your vehicle has value and is stolen, there is no guarantee that it will ever be recovered. If it would be hard to replace your vehicle, you may want to consider getting this coverage.

Factors That Affect Teen-aged Drivers’ Insurance Rates in Colorado

When your Denver, CO teen drives with their instruction permit with a licensed adult’s supervision, they are not required to carry their own automobile insurance policy. However, once they start driving solo, they’ll need auto insurance, too. There are two main factors that weigh in on the cost of your teen’s insurance coverage that typically leads to a more expensive policy.  

Age of Teen Driver 

Due to the fact that the risk of being in a collision is significantly higher for teen drivers, policy premiums typically are as much as three times as expensive for teens than drivers in their mid-thirties. Even though they only account for 7 percent of all licensed drivers, drivers between 15 and 20 years of age were responsible for more than 10 percent of all fatal accidents, as well. Insurance providers have to charge more for insurance coverage for teens because they have to pay out more in claims to that age group. The good news is, with a clean driving record, and more experience under their belt, once your teen hits 25, their auto insurance premiums could drop by 30 percent. 

Auto is Owned and Licensed by Teen 

When the vehicle your teen is driving in Denver, CO is owned by them, they are on the car’s title, and they are paying for auto insurance, it is assumed that they are the main driver of the vehicle and their premiums are adjusted for their specific risks.  

How Can a Teen Driver’s Insurance Premiums Be Reduced? 

One of the ways to reduce your teen’s auto insurance premiums is to add them to your own policy. On average, it costs almost half as much to add a teen to your AFI Insurance policy than for them to start their own. Because you are taking on part of the risk, their premiums will be lower. Keep in mind that adding your teen to your existing policy will make your premiums significantly more expensive.

Most and least expensive cars for insurance

The type of car you have will affect your insurance rates. Generally speaking, cheaper cars cost less to insure, and more expensive cars cost more. Expensive cars cost more to repair, and high-performance cars are more likely to be involved in an accident, which is part of the overall formula for determining insurance rates.  AFI Insurance, serving Denver, CO is here to help you find the right insurance for your situation, and can even help you find a car that will cost less to insure.

The Honda Odyssey is the cheapest vehicle for insurance and is a relatively low-cost family type vehicle. The Odyssey is a minivan, and they have the lowest insurance rates. The most expensive car for insurance is the Nissan GT-R, a hot sports car that sells for just over $100,000.  The difference between these two vehicles insurance costs is about $2,000 per year.

On the high end of the spectrum, the Mercedes Maybach is the second most expensive. Mercedes-Benz takes five of the top 10 spots, and BMW takes three.  The Porsche Panamera is the only other vehicle in the top 10. Luxury and performance are part of the reason.

At the lower end are family type cars like SUV’s or minivans. The Kia Forte, Nissan Versa, and Audi A4 are among the cheapest. Mercedes-Benz also has one at the lower end of insurance costs, which is the C-Class four-door. At the lower end prices are lower and repairs cost less.

What Happens When An Uninsured Motorist Hits Your Car?

Unfortunately, not every driver on the road in Denver, CO has insurance. If such a person hits your car, you do have options, especially if you already have an auto insurance policy from AFI Insurance. Here’s what you need to know.

How an Accident with an Uninsured Motorist Can Devastate You

When a collision occurs, the insurance of the at-fault driver should pay for the damages you sustain. Those damages can include repairs to your vehicle, medical bills, and even lost wages. When an uninsured motorist is an at-fault driver, there’s no insurance company, leaving you dealing with the expenses.

An accident with someone with no insurance can negatively affect your life in profound and critical ways. You can attempt to sue the motorist directly, but odds are that individual will not have the assets to cover any of your damages.

Why You Need Uninsured Motorist Coverage

Uninsured motorist coverage exists specifically for dealing with accidents with uninsured motorists. Often, this insurance option comes with underinsured motorist coverage as well. Some people may have insurance, but not enough insurance. In either case, these policies will kick in to help cover you.

Uninsured motorist coverage isn’t mandatory in Colorado, so you have to add it to your policy. When you make a claim, you will make it against your policy’s coverage limit, which your insurance company will pay.

What to Do If You’re In an Accident with an Uninsured Motorist

If you’re in an accident, make sure you’re okay. If not, seek police and medical attention immediately. If you can, check on the other driver. If the driver is amendable, you can gather information. Try to get the person’s name, contact information, and possibly a signed statement. You can give all this information to your insurance company with your claim.
